This dehydrated beet hemp granola is loaded with nutrients, is super easy to make, tastes delicious, and looks absolutely gorgeous.
Blend the beet, dates, water, oil, cinnamon, and salt in your high-speed blender until smooth.
Line two dehydrator mesh screens with non-stick sheets or parchment paper, then spread the granola in an even layer on each.
Dehydrate at 115 degrees for about 12 hours, then peel the layers off the sheets, turn over, and place directly on the mesh screens on the wet side. Dehydrate for another 12 hours, until dry and crispy. (If you don't have a dehydrator, bake at 375°F (190°C) for 10 to12 minutes, or until browning but not burning.
